Este início rápido vai te guiar por um projeto usando os recursos principais do Cursor. No final, tu vai estar familiarizado com Tab, Inline Edit e Agent.

Abrir um projeto no Cursor

Usa um projeto existente ou clona nosso exemplo:
  1. Garante que o git está instalado
  2. Clona o projeto de exemplo:
git clone git@github.com:voxelize/voxelize.git && \
cd voxelize && \
cursor .
A gente vai mostrar usando o projeto de exemplo, mas tu pode usar qualquer projeto que tenha localmente.

Autocomplete com Tab

Tab é o modelo de autocomplete que a gente treinou internamente. É uma ótima forma de começar com código assistido por IA se tu ainda não tá acostumado. Com o Tab, tu pode:
  • Autocompletar várias linhas e blocos de código
  • Pular dentro e entre arquivos até a próxima sugestão de autocomplete
  1. Começa digitando o início de uma função:
    function calculate
    
  2. As sugestões do Tab aparecem automaticamente
  3. Aperta Tab para aceitar a sugestão
  4. O Cursor sugere parâmetros e corpos de função

Inline Edit em uma seleção

  1. Seleciona a função que você acabou de criar
  2. Pressiona Ctrl+K
  3. Digita “make this function calculate Fibonacci numbers”
  4. Pressiona Enter para aplicar as alterações
  5. O Cursor adiciona imports e documentação

Bate papo com Agent

  1. Abre o painel de Chat (Ctrl+I)
  2. Diz: “Add tests for this function and run them”
  3. O Agent vai criar um arquivo de teste, escrever os casos e executá-los pra você

Bônus

Recursos avançados:

Próximos passos

Explora estes guias para saber mais: Aprende todos os conceitos do Cursor e começa a construir!